mod_pubsub: Normalize 'publisher' JID
All the XEP-0060 examples have the publisher attribute set to a bare
JID, but the text does allow it to be the full JID.
Since mod_pubsub is more likely used for open nodes that anyone can
subscribe to it makes sense to not leak the full JIDs. This is also
disabled by defaults.
In mod_pep on the other hand it might make sense to have the full JID
since that data is more likely to be broadcast to contacts which are
already somewhat trusted.
